The numbers bandied around for O'Reilly by "knowledgeable" people have been significantly less than I thought they would be- in the four year/5.5 million range. If that's the case then I don't foresee keeping him being a big deal.

Realistically the team is going to have to take a step back after next season, or Armstrong will have to pull another Buchnevich/O'Reilly out of his hat. Unless Leddy is the transformative presence the Blues and Blues fans seem to think he'll be (I have my doubts) the defense is still going to be an issue, and after losing Perron our forward group will be getting weaker yet again with the loss of Tarasenko+Barbashev (and realistically the odds are against Barbashev being anywhere near as good as he was this year anyway). While we have young guys coming up to replace them we don't have anyone with truly exciting skill level (maybe Bolduc) in the vein of Thomas/Kryou. Add in the question mark of Binnington after a truly abysmal season, truly incredible playoffs, and now injury with no real safety net behind him and I the Blues are going to need to do some more transformational stuff this offseason to set up a new window.

They've done this before, after 2016, so I guess I'm not surprised, but I do feel like this was more than a little self inflicted with all these unnecessarily long contracts for players that are just fine. I was hoping they would be proactive with the reshapping and nab Tkachuk this offseason but what can you do.
